About us

Legal Aid Society of Louisville, Kentucky, is a non-profit law firm that provides free legal services for people living in poverty with civil, legal matters. The mission of the Legal Aid Society is to pursue justice for people in poverty. We provide free legal services to the most disadvantaged in our community. In the last decade, LAS has helped 40,000+ people who had nowhere else to turn.

    Last week, we held our first-ever Justice Unbound Books and Breakfast event. It was a fantastic event that brought together members of the legal community (and some from outside the sector) to discuss Barbara Kingsolver’s book Demon Copperhead. The book club's goal is to bridge the distance between those who support us (or who could support us) and those we serve and have meaningful conversations about civil justice, poverty, and our responsibility as a society to each other. At Books and Breakfast, it was clear that this book club can help us engage in productive and empath-building conversations.     We would like to extend a huge congratulations and Thank You to Stites & Harbison, captained by Jennifer Jackson and Stoll Keenon Ogden captained by Kevin Imhof for being the first firms to reach 100% participation in the 2024 Associates for Justice Campaign. Each year, Associates from major Law firms across Louisville participate in a peer-to-peer fundraising initiative to raise funds for our clients and mission.
